Ordinals
beta
Sat 1721615358742403
decimal
537292.358742403
degree
0°117292′1036″358742403‴
percentile
81.98168383981813%
name
bqqxspdlwdi
cycle
0
epoch
2
period
266
block
537292
offset
358742403
timestamp
2018-08-18 04:48:07 UTC
rarity
common
prev
next